I have a DTC sitting in my system and am not sure how to fix it.
My PPC reader says ECM-271A which translates to either P2179 -- ECM-271A Long-term fuel trim, bank 2 -- Upper limit or
P2180 -- ECM-271A Long-term fuel trim, bank 2 -- Lower limit.
So... how do I know which limit I'm at and how do I fix it once I find out?
Some googling brings up cleaning MAF (which I did a few months ago), replacing oxygen sensors (I'm already broke enough already) or cleaning PCV (which I've never done on any car).
Any leads?
